Output 06cbbf603ff49b2d18befff27c17a4e1cc3093801ac8102aecfa2f6d90a0a4ad:0

value
39081128
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de52d392481106b5309c5219dd6ef5cc4f69b8ea OP_EQUAL
address
3MxZA1hKAy4AP5nW3ZuEpz3q8oDqkF6sDC
transaction
06cbbf603ff49b2d18befff27c17a4e1cc3093801ac8102aecfa2f6d90a0a4ad
confirmations
477189
spent
true